Update LAN component

This commit is contained in:
pszafer
2025-07-29 08:14:23 +02:00
parent 9c93a4f6fa
commit e4b1e36270
23 changed files with 80 additions and 42 deletions

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
#use_address: #use_address:
@@ -31,7 +33,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/serial_no.yaml', 'devices/serial_no.yaml',
'devices_v0_4/display.yaml', 'devices_v0_4/display.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: files:
[ [
'devices/buzzer.yaml', 'devices/buzzer.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-21,7 +21,7 @@ external_components: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: files:
[ [
'devices/serial_no.yaml', 'devices/serial_no.yaml',
@@ -35,7 +35,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16

View File

@@ -21,7 +21,7 @@ external_components: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: files:
[ [
'devices/serial_no.yaml', 'devices/serial_no.yaml',
@@ -35,7 +35,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16

View File

@@ -21,7 +21,7 @@ external_components: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: files:
[ [
'devices/serial_no.yaml', 'devices/serial_no.yaml',
@@ -35,7 +35,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16

View File

@@ -94,7 +94,7 @@ modbus: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/serial_no.yaml', 'devices/serial_no.yaml',
# 'devices/dimmer_i2c.yaml', # 'devices/dimmer_i2c.yaml',

View File

@@ -108,7 +108,7 @@ modbus: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/serial_no.yaml', 'devices/serial_no.yaml',
# 'devices/dimmer_i2c.yaml', # 'devices/dimmer_i2c.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-19,7 +19,9 @@ ethernet:
type: LAN8720 type: LAN8720
mdc_pin: GPIO23 mdc_pin: GPIO23
mdio_pin: GPIO18 mdio_pin: GPIO18
clk_mode: GPIO0_IN clk:
pin: GPIO0
mode: CLK_EXT_IN
phy_addr: 1 phy_addr: 1
power_pin: GPIO16 power_pin: GPIO16
@@ -30,7 +32,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-30,7 +30,7 @@ dashboard_import: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/buzzer.yaml', 'devices/buzzer.yaml',
'devices/serial_no.yaml', 'devices/serial_no.yaml',

View File

@@ -97,7 +97,7 @@ output:
packages: packages:
internals_packages: internals_packages:
url: https://github.com/boneIO-eu/esphome url: https://github.com/boneIO-eu/esphome
ref: v1.7.0 ref: v1.7.1
files: [ files: [
'devices/serial_no.yaml', 'devices/serial_no.yaml',
# 'devices/dimmer_i2c.yaml', # 'devices/dimmer_i2c.yaml',